The Aquitaine / Dordogne / Dordogne region

Aquitaine was fought over throughout the hundred years' war - Excideuil, our nearby market town did not surrender to the English king. The fortress dominates the town, but today's inhabitants enjoy a peaceful life with all shops, services, doctors and dentist, restaurants and bars, boutiques and supermarket.
Vestiges of mediaeval warfare can be studied at some nearby chateaux, and water sports are popular at lakes and on the rivers especially canoeing and water skiing.
The restaurants are famous for Perigord food, with duck products being the regional speciality. Perigord produces ducks and geese, truffles, cepe mushrooms, walnuts and now even caviar from the Dordogne river.
Sunshine is the norm here, it's a gardener's and tourist's paradise in the prettiest countryside in France.


Perigueux area

La Ferme de Tabary is ideally placed for exploring.
Nearby Excideuil with its X1th century fortress is a charming small market town with a host of mediaeval buildings. The town was the home of troubadour Giraut de Borneil (1160—1219) and also saw Henri 11 (of Navarre), and Talleyrand.
Fine examples of Romanesque architecture are found in many nearby towns and in Perigueux, where the cathedral was designed by the same architect who built the famous Sacre Coeur in Paris.
Perigueux is well known now for its summer music evenings and festival of mime.
The outstanding network of cross-country tracks offers wonderful walking, riding and cycling in unspoilt countryside. Some of these form parts of the pilgrim roads to Santiago de Compostela in Spain.
